      Hey there Jake, I'm sorry to hear that you're having connectivity issues with your G502. It sounds like your connectivity issue could be caused by something to do with the receiver. The most common issue is probably that your receiver is either improperly seated inside the USB port or the USB port you're using has some kind of connection issue. I would try switching the USB receiver to a port that is either closer to the mouse, or possibly one that has fewer obstructions between the receiver and the mouse.

    I purchased this mouse as a replacement for my malfunctioning Logitech Performance MX. My Performance MX lasted several years but all the reviews said the G502 Lightspeed was the new hotness. My wife and I both purchased the G502 Lightspeed and within 6 months, my wife started experiencing 2 issues. First her left click would double click items even though she was only clicking once. Second, when she would hold down the right click it wouldn't stay active. It would click and release. I chalked it up to just a defective mouse. My wife submitted an RMA, and it's still working 2 months later. Today, mine stopped working 6 months after the initial purchase . Now, I have to RMA my mouse too. This is NOT the quality I expect from Logitech. I have a Logitech G13 game pad which is still going strong. Unfortunately, Logitech's quality has gone downhill. Until someone in Logitech addresses their quality control issues, I will not be purchasing any more of their products.

    The Logitech G502 Lightspeed is the fourth iteration of Logitech’s hugely popular G502 series. What sets this apart is that it is a wireless gaming mouse. Most gamers have complained that wireless mice have issues with latency and generally a wired mouse is the preferred option. But with the new G502 that issue has been addressed by Logitech as it boasts of the same latency as previous versions and has capabilities up to 16,000dpi. And while most may find 16,000dpi too much, it works fine for me with my 27” monitor even when I’m not using gaming applications. Like the previous G502 Hero, the G502 sports the same form factor and functionality sans the wire. And while most may say that being wireless entails a battery and therefore making the new G502 heavier, Logitech was able manage the latter to be actually lighter by around seven grams compared to the wired version. Also there is this argument amongst gamers that the lighter the mouse the better. But then again, to each his/her own tastes. And like its predecessor, the new G502 has weights to set it to one’s personal weight preferences. And speaking of personal preferences, the new G502 has the same 11 programmable buttons as the G502. Logitech now recommends that users download and install GHub to customize the mouse and using Lightsync technology be able to control and sync the lights with other Lightsync capable products such as keyboards and headsets. But the G502 itself is plug and play and still have full functionality. Of course, customization is no longer an option. And personally, I am already content with the default setup especially the ability to adjust the dpi from the mouse itself as it is very convenient compared to going inside Windows Control Panel to adjust mouse settings. There is much to like about the G502 Lightspeed but battery life is not one of them. Being wireless with gaming speeds and being relatively lightweight certainly have a catch. The battery life of the G502 is rated at 48 hours with the light on and 60 hours with the light turned off. This is definitely a far cry from the months long performance of ordinary mice. So it is highly advisable to regularly charge the G502 with the supplied USB cable when not in use. The G502 also has a button which activates lights to indicate how much juice is left before a recharge is needed. But one added feature of the G502 Lightspeed is that it is PowerPlay compatible similar to the G903 and G703. The PowerPlay is a wireless charging wherein you replace the included charging disc with the one in the mouse thereby eliminating the need to periodically charge your G502. That said, the G502 and if especially paired with the PowerPlay wireless charging system, the bundle would IMO be the perfect pointing device system. But unfortunately this bundle will cost you a pretty penny. And this is not for every gamer out there. But if you consider yourself a serious gamer, and are willing to make your gaming station the perfect one, then the G502 (and related accessories) will not disappoint.
